  • The Toledo War

    The Toledo War ensues over the Michigan- Ohio boundary. Michigan was previously denied admission to the Union because it would not surrender its claim to the Toledo strip. The area eventually is surrendered in exchange for the western section fo the UP. The first constiuttional covention is held and Stevens T. Mason is inagurated as govenor.
